原创 Linux學習筆記7:初始化腳本

適合於剛裝好的系統進行一些初始化的配置: #!/bin/bash #初始化配置腳本 BEGINCOLOR="\e[1;33m" ENDCOLOR="\e[0m" BASEARCH="x86_64" NIC_NAME="ens33" VAR

原创 Linux學習筆記4:正則表達式

1 --第4天--文本處理工具和正則表達式 2 3 各種文本工具來查看,分析,統計文本 4 5 文本查看工具查看: 6 cat 7 -n 顯示行號 8 -b 只給非空行編號 9 -E

原创 Linux學習筆記16:shell函數練習

可以組織一些常用的方法,寫到函數裏面,作爲公共的方法方便shell腳本調用,這樣可以簡化步驟,提高可讀性,不用重複造輪子了。 # 調用系統公共函數方法 . /etc/init.d/functions 階乘 fact(){

原创 Linux學習筆記10:LVM實驗

LVM實驗1, 準備2塊硬盤/dev/sdc(10G) & /dev/sdd(5G),做邏輯卷。並進行擴容,縮減操作步驟1:創建PV(physical volume)步驟2:創建vg(volume group)步驟3:創建lv(logic

原创 Linux學習筆記8:rpm與yum包管理

---rpm包管理--- 什麼是rpm包? RPM Packages Manager 是一種打包格式 使用cpio預覽:rpm2cpio /run/media/root/CentOS\ 7\ x86_64/Packages/zip-3.0

原创 Linux學習筆記11:圖解TCP3次握手與4次揮手

如圖所示是是一個IP數據包的圖表: 我們知道web訪問是基於http協議和tcp/ip協議棧的,所以下面我們www.magedu.com 來通過抓包分析tcp3次握手過程。 如圖:第一個包:SYN C -- > S 第二個包:SYN

原创 Linux學習筆記9:磁盤分區與文件系統

disk partitions & filesystem ---磁盤分區與文件系統--- 分區 磁盤分區方法:主流MBR & GPT parted fdisk:2T以內 gdisk:更大的分區 查看分區表的四種方法:

原创 Linux學習筆記12:Linux的路由轉發配置

實驗拓撲: HOST-A:Centos6R1: Centos7R2: Centos7R3: UbuntuHOST-B: Centos7 先檢查一下,防火牆和selinux是否關

原创 centos7升級內核到4.9.1

最近準備在Centos上安裝K8s,感覺內核版本需要高點,故升級!1,備份grub.cfgcp /boot/grub2/grub.cfg /boot/grub2/grub.cfg_bak2,sed -i 's/rhgb quiet/quie

原创 邏輯卷的擴容

今天發現服務器上好多容器服務會突然死掉,仔細以看,root滿了,還好當初裝系統時用的邏輯卷,於是把它擴容了500G. 涉及到一些操作:1.pvs查看物理卷2.vgs查看卷組3.lvs查看邏輯卷4.lvextend -L +Size LV命令

原创 一鍵安裝wordpress

準備工作和上一篇相同即可,請準備好wordpress壓縮包 shell腳本如下: ``` #!/bin/bash # #************************************************************

原创 一鍵安裝PhpmyAdmin,絕不需要第二步!

準備:事先請準備好/data目錄,把從官網下載的安裝包放在裏面!安裝好後:1,httpd和php安裝在/app/2, mysql數據庫存放目錄爲/data/mysql3, httpd, fpm-php, mysqld已經啓動4,直接瀏覽器輸

原创 Ansible-playbook批量安裝MariaDB-10.3

Ansible-playbook批量安裝MariaDB-10.3準備:MrariaDB10.3二進制包倉庫: [mariadb] name = MariaDB baseurl = http://yum.mariadb.org/10.3/ce

原创 Linux學習筆記19:Cobbler自動化安裝Centos系統

cobbler自動化安裝Centos系統 cobbler工作原理 第1步:安裝cobbler cobbler時epel源的,使用搜狐的映像源:http://mirrors.sohu.com/fedora-epel/$releasever/

原创 Linux學習筆記十六:shell函數練習

可以組織一些常用的方法,寫到函數裏面,作爲公共的方法方便shell腳本調用,這樣可以簡化步驟,提高可讀性,不用重複造輪子了。 # 調用系統公共函數方法 . /etc/init.d/functions 階乘 fact(){